Job Description

We are seeking an enthusiastic and collaborative QA Engineer who has the curiosity to break things to join our Digital Supply Chain Engineering team. In this role, you ll be working with the Content Tools team to create new services and tools for managing and distributing Client s vast media content. You will be responsible for testing tools, software and services to ensure seamless integration for our products in order to deliver the highest quality customer experience. As a member of the Quality Team, you will play a key part in defining test strategies, writing automation scripts and communicating quality status. Key Responsibilities Design, execute, and maintain manual and automated test cases for web applications. Build and extend automated UI test suites using Playwright and/or Selenium. Perform API testing (REST/JSON) using tools such as Postman, REST Assured, or equivalent libraries. Investigate, reproduce, and clearly document defects with steps, expected vs. actual behavior, logs, and screenshots. Collaborate with developers and product on requirements review, test planning, and release readiness. Participate in regression, smoke, and exploratory testing cycles. Contribute to continuous improvement of test strategy, tooling, and CI integration. Required Experience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Systems, or a related field. 1 3 years of professional QA experience testing web applications. Hands-on experience writing automation scripts (Selenium/Playwright/Python/Java). Working knowledge of API testing concepts (HTTP methods, status codes, request/response validation, authentication). Familiarity with version control (Git) and defect tracking tools (Jira or similar). Strong written and verbal communication; clear, reproducible bug reports. Nice-to-Haves Familiarity or experimentation with AI tooling in QA workflows. Experience working within Digital Supply Chain or Content Management systems.
